Abstract :
In this paper, robust control design is considered for nonlinear systems with time-variant uncertainties. Instead of assuming that the bounding function on uncertainties is either known or parameterizable in terms of unknown constants, uncertainties or their bounding functions are estimated. It is shown that bounded uncertainties from a known or partially known exo-system can be estimated as a part of a globally stabilizing robust control. The proposed method extends the existing results of adaptive robust control, and it makes robust control more applicable by requiring less information on uncertainties
